Working at a desk all day provides little opportunity for exercise, but there are still plenty of things you can do to stay toned and fit without moving from your seat.  Here are a few deskbound exercises for you to try.

1.The times when you are reading from a computer screen and don’t need to use your hands are ideal for doing gentle stretching exercises to keep your wrists and forearms supple.  Simply place your palms together in front of your chest and gently tilt your hands from side to side.

2.If you want to give your arms and core a workout, then sitting cross-legged on your chair and lifting yourself up a few inches with the use of your arms and stomach muscles can be a great exercise.

3.To tone your abs, sit up straight without leaning on the back of your chair and pull your stomach muscles in toward your spine.  Hold this pose for 30 seconds; do it twice an hour.

4.If you’re looking to tighten up your derrière, then simply tensing your muscles for between five and 10 seconds as many times a day as you want can yield great results.

Of course, taking the stairs instead of the elevator and standing up to stretch every now and then are common ways of working out while at work, but these sneaky workouts are ones that you can do without even leaving your chair!
